Output 0879830c0b5530a75b9738c85dd6b18d36e350574fab8238cc7ae38de00cebaf:0

value
693642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 732b5da7c3b339921a386362e8154eee35d6eacc OP_EQUAL
address
3CByaiTvhWC6Z6qGCKXoGxhE5xiKuYDxVf
transaction
0879830c0b5530a75b9738c85dd6b18d36e350574fab8238cc7ae38de00cebaf
spent
true